			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<h2><span style="color: #ff0000;"> IF or WHEN</span></h2>
<h3><span style="color: #000000;"><strong>Fill in the blanks with &#8216;if&#8217; or &#8216;when&#8217; and put the verbs into the correct tense</strong></span></h3>
<p>1) Alex will write an e-mail to his manager __________ he __________ ( arrive )</p>
<p>2) __________ does the doctor think he _____________( get over ) his injury?</p>
<p>3) __________ there____________( be ) any problems, I will phone you.</p>
<p>4) __________ the interviews __________ ( be ) over, we will announce the results.</p>
<p>5) I wonder ___________ Santos ____________( return ) from his trip to Brazil.</p>
<p>6) ___________ Michael ____________( apply ) for the job, I&#8217;m sure he will get it.</p>
<p>7) ___________ they _____________ ( arrive ) late at the airport, they will miss the flight.</p>
<p>8) She will call you ____________ she ____________( finish ) writing the reports.</p>
<p>9) ___________________________( he / give up ) blocking the street?</p>
<p>10) ____________ we __________( have ) nothing else to discuss, we can all leave now.</p>
<p>KEY</p>
<p>1. when / arrives  2. When / will get over  3. If / are  4. When / are  5. if / returns  6. If / applies  7. If / arrive  8. when / finishes  9. When does he give up 10. If / have</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<h3><span style="color: #000000;">TIME CONJUCTIONS: if / unless / when / until / as soon as</span></h3>
<p>A) Circle the correct words</p>
<p>1. I&#8217;ll call my mother <em>until / as soon as</em> I get the news about my father.</p>
<p>2. The plane hasn&#8217;t landed yet so I&#8217;ll wait <em>until / when </em>it arrives.</p>
<p>3. My sister&#8217;s going to buy a new computer <em>when / unless</em> she has enough money.</p>
<p>4. You won&#8217;t get a driving licence easily <em>if / unless</em> you practice more.</p>
<p>5. <em>If / Until</em> she fails her driving test, she&#8217;ll take it again next month.</p>
<p>6. They&#8217;ll go for a walk <em>as soon as / unless</em> the weather gets better.</p>
<p>7. He won&#8217;t play football <em>until / as soon as </em>he feels better.</p>
<p>8. <em>When / Unless</em> we move to Cunda, I&#8217;ll have a room with a sea view.</p>
<p>B) Fill in the blanks with<span style="text-decoration: underline;"> if / unless / until / as soon as</span>.</p>
<p>1. My boss&#8217;s coming office at 8.30. I&#8217;ll talk to him about my salary __________he arrives.</p>
<p>2. __________ she hurries up, we&#8217;ll be late for the match.</p>
<p>3. I can&#8217;t buy that car __________my father lend me some money.</p>
<p>4. It&#8217;s an exciting game. I&#8217;ll call my girlfriend __________it finishes.</p>
<p>5. What will she do ___________she is promoted?</p>
<p>6. __________we can&#8217;t find any tickets, we can watch the concert live on TV.</p>
<p>7. Can you look after my parrot ___________I get back from a business trip?</p>
<p>8. Because my father is on the way home, I&#8217;ll have to wait ________he gets home because he doesn&#8217;t have a spare key.</p>
<p>KEY. A) 1. as soon as  2. until  3. when  4. unless 5. If  6. as soon as  7. until  8. When</p>
<p>B) 1. as soon as  2. Unless  3. unless  4. as soon as  5. if  6. If  7. until  8. until</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<h2><span style="color: #ff0000;">TIME CLAUSES</span></h2>
<p><strong>Complete these sentences with<span style="text-decoration: underline;"> if, unless, when, as soon as or unti</span>l.</strong></p>
<p>1.  We&#8217;ll never get there on time __________ Sedef gets ready quickly.</p>
<p>2.   I&#8217;m so excited.  I&#8217;m going to get my skis on _________ we get there!</p>
<p>3.   I&#8217;d take that job _________ the salary was better.</p>
<p>4.   I&#8217;ll take driving lessons ________ I&#8217;ve finished school.  I&#8217;m not in a hurry.</p>
<p>5.   I can&#8217;t go to the office ________ I&#8217;ve found my car keys!</p>
<p>6.    Alex won&#8217;t get a birthday present from me __________ I go shopping today.  His birthday is tomorrow.</p>
<p>7.    We won&#8217;t be able to buy a new car _________ we&#8217;ve saved enough money.</p>
<p>8.   I have to take the pasta out of the water __________ it&#8217;s cooked, or it gets too soft and sticky.</p>
<p>9.   We&#8217;d go and visit them more often _________ getting there was cheaper.</p>
<p>10.  I&#8217;d buy myself an up-to-date iPhone __________ I had a really good job.</p>
<p>KEY: 1. unless  2. as soon as  3. if   4. when  5.  until  6. unless  7. unless 8. when  9. if  10. if</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<h2><span style="color: #ff0000;">CONDITIONAL SENTENCES ( IF CLAUSES )</span></h2>
<h4><span style="color: #000000;">EXERCISE 1. Choose the correct answer.</span></h4>
<p>1. If my neighbours _____________ disturbing me, I will go to the police to complain.</p>
<p>a) have kept     b) keep   c) kept</p>
<p>2. If I __________ you, I&#8217;d rent a car in Bodrum, Turkey.</p>
<p>a) am      b) had been     c) were</p>
<p>3. __________you come to Antalya, don&#8217;t forget to call me.</p>
<p>a) Would    b) Will       c) Should</p>
<p>4. Mert will do the ironing ___________ Nihat does the cooking.</p>
<p>a) unless    b) as long as    c) will</p>
<p>5. If Alex had concentrated, he ___________ the penalty.</p>
<p>a) might not miss     b) wouldn&#8217;t have missed   c) wouldn&#8217;t miss</p>
<p>6. If the elecricity cuts off, ___________ the candles in the drawer.</p>
<p>a) use    b) will use    c) must use</p>
<p>7. He will begin to work with the team ____________ his leg injury is recovered.</p>
<p>a) unless      b) may       c) if</p>
<p>8. If you add engine protector to the engine, the car&#8217;s performance ____________.</p>
<p>a) increases    b) would increase   c) would have increased</p>
<p>9. They ____________ to look for another car if the red one is sold.</p>
<p>a) would start    b) will start     c) would have started</p>
<p>10) What would you do if you _____________a thief in your bedroom?</p>
<p>a) see     b) had seen         c) saw</p>
<p>KEY: 1.b 2.c 3.c 4.b 5.b 6.a 7.c 8.a 9.b 10.c</p>
